Changing a WebSphere proxy server's port settings

Change the defined port settings on an IBM® WebSphere® proxy server used by an IBM Sametime® cluster.

About this task

If any of the WebSphere proxy server's port settings are incorrect, change it to the correct value.

Procedure

  1. On the node where WebSphere proxy server is running, log in to the Integrated Solutions Console as the WebSphere administrator.
  2. Click Servers > Server Types > WebSphere proxy servers.
  3. In the list of proxy servers, click the node's WebSphere proxy server to open its Configuration page.
  4. In the "Communications" section, click Ports.
  5. Use the Ports table to change the SIP ports as follows:
    Note: If there is a requirement to use non-secure port 5060 and secure port 5061 for the Sametime SIP Proxy/Registrar, assign those ports to the WebSphere SIP proxy. Assign non-secure port 5062 and secure port 5063 to the Sametime SIP Proxy/Registrar servers. In this case, ensure there are no other applications using those ports on that server, for example, a Conference Manager.
    1. Click on the PROXY_SIP_ADDRESS link, change its setting (for example, to 5060), and then click OK.
    2. Click on the PROXY_SIPS_ADDRESS link, change its setting (for example, to 5061), and then click OK.
  6. Save the changes by clicking the Save link in the "Messages" box at the beginning of the page.
